Market Overview:
The global metal processing surface treatment market is expected to grow at a CAGR of 5.5% from 2018 to 2030. The market growth is attributed to the increasing demand for metal processing surface treatment in various applications, such as cans, coils, and others. In terms of type, the cleaners segment is projected to lead the global metal processing surface treatment market during the forecast period. This can be attributed to the growing demand for cleaners in end-use industries on account of their ability to clean surfaces without damaging them.
Product Definition:
Metal Processing Surface Treatment is a general term that refers to any number of processes by which the surface of a metal object is altered. The most common types of surface treatment are plating, polishing, and painting. These treatments can improve the appearance and durability of metal objects, and can make them more resistant to corrosion or other damage.

Application Insights:
Can application segment led the market in 2017 and is projected to continue its dominance over the forecast period. Metal cans are used for beverages such as beer, soft drinks, and others such as medicines and food products. The rising demand for aluminum from various end-use industries including automotive is expected to drive industry growth over the coming years.
Coil was estimated as the second-largest application segment in 2017 owing to increasing utilization of metal coils in electrical appliances including transformers, inductors, motors/generators etc. Growing electricity demand across developing countries is anticipated to boost product consumption over the forecast period. Regional Analysis:
Asia Pacific dominated the global metal processing surface treatment market in 2017. The region is expected to witness significant growth over the forecast period owing to increasing demand for metal processing equipment from various end-use industries, such as automotive and aerospace. In addition, rising investments by domestic manufacturers in order to improve their production capabilities are likely to drive product demand over the coming years.
The Asia Pacific was followed by Europe which accounted for a share of more than 20% in terms of revenue in 2017 on account of high concentration of manufacturing facilities across major countries including Germany, France and Italy. These countries are among prominent consumers of metal processing equipment due to well-established automotive and electronics industry base within them that has fueled product consumption over past few years.
